Output 63659c43b42c7a31e10ab33e782bb085d6791994e5c2a45a3b79bcd6fd0c4086:2

value
394969262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d861561765b1ce09fe8139be2996e0904609a4e OP_EQUALVERIFY OP_CHECKSIG
address
1Q7WapX4UCFcrsfTUgzKVd8y2qqNNuZrcP
transaction
63659c43b42c7a31e10ab33e782bb085d6791994e5c2a45a3b79bcd6fd0c4086
spent
true